What does the word "Puerilely" mean?

The word "puerilely" is derived from the adjective "puerile," which is used to describe something that is childishly silly or trivial. When applied in contexts, the adverb form "puerilely" refers to actions or behaviors that are immature, frivolous, or lacking in seriousness. Using "puerilely" in conversation or writing often carries a tone of criticism or disappointment regarding someone's behavior. It suggests that the person is engaging in actions that are not appropriate for their age or situation, perhaps indicating a refusal to grapple with more serious issues. For instance, in a debate, someone might act puerilely by resorting to insults rather than rational argumentation.
